4. Should-Go to Cities and Hidden Gems
Though Rome, Florence, Venice, and Milan are amongst Italy’s best-known cities, the nation is filled with half-hidden gems able to be found.
Many guests come to Rome due to its historic ruins with its historic folks, whereas Florence’s Renaissance treasures entice followers worldwide.


Regardless of that, these off-the-beaten-path gems are additionally price visiting:
- Matera: Blessed with UNESCO-designated historic cave dwellings, which it calls (Sassi di Matera), Matera presents a placing rationalization of previous lives.
- Verona: A metropolis underneath the highlight as a result of connections with Romeo and Juliet, and with an beautiful Roman amphitheater.
- Siena: A Medieval settlement well-known for an annual horse race referred to as the Palio.
- Alberobello: Famend for individualistic trulli homes, it has been declared a UNESCO web site.

6. Entry Timings, Charges, and Particular Guidelines for Main Sights
If Italy is wealthy with all types of world-famous landmarks, some planning is required to go to these locations of curiosity.
Bear in mind the opening hours, payment, and circumstances for sights in order to not be disenchanted.
1. Colosseum (Rome)
- Hours: Open day by day 9:00 AM – 7:00 PM (Final entry 6:00 PM).
- Worth: €16 adults, decreased value for EU residents 18-25, free for underneath 18.
- Tip: Don’t stand in line, however slightly buy your entry ticket on-line, lowering your ready time for entry.
- Particular Guidelines: No massive baggage allowed as effectively and necessary safety checks in place.


2. Vatican Museums (Vatican Metropolis)
- Hours: 9:00 AM – 6:00 PM, Closed Sunday, besides final Sunday of every month and free entry.
- Worth: €17 for traditional entry or e book a tour at GetYourGuide.
- Costume Code: No shorts or skirts and no sleeveless tops allowed.
- Notes: Free entry days are inclined to get crowded – present up early.
3. Uffizi Gallery (Florence)
- Hours: 8:15 AM – 6:50 PM Closed Mondays.
- Worth: For Adults: €20 or e book on GetYourGuide. No cost the primary Sunday after the primary Monday of the month.
- Tip: Buy your tickets prematurely to keep away from ready in ticket counters when doable.
- Particular Guidelines: Restricted areas for photographs, no loud noises.
4. St. Mark’s Basilica (Venice)
- Opening Hours: 9:30 AM to five:15 PM.
- Ticket Worth: Guests don’t pay to enter the primary basilica (although extras value a payment). Or e book a tour on GetYourGuide.
- Costume Code: Modest apparel—no sleeveless tops or brief skirts.
- Pictures: Not allowed inside.
5. Leaning Tower of Pisa (Pisa)
- Opening Hours: 9:00 AM to eight:00 PM (seasonal).
- Ticket Worth: The payment to get into the tower is €20, however college students and youngsters can get reductions.
- Reserving Suggestions: On-line reservations are really helpful. Attempt GetYourGuide.
- Particular Guidelines: The entry is proscribed, and youngsters underneath eight years can’t climb the tower.
6. Pompeii Archaeological Website (Naples)
- Opening Hours: Entry from 9:00 AM to 7:00 PM in summer season and from 9:00 AM to five:00 PM in winter.
- Ticket Worth: Grownup admission is €16, however particular charges can be found to members of the EU. E book on GetYourGuide
- Particular Guidelines: Choose footwear acceptable for uneven walks.


7. Galleria Borghese (Rome)
- Opening Hours: 9:00 AM to 7:00 PM, closed on Mondays.
- Ticket Worth: €15, reservations necessary.
- Reserving Suggestions: Restricted slots—e book early on GetYourGuide.
- Particular Guidelines: There are lockers for storing baggage.

3. Tech Necessities for Fashionable Vacationers
- Moveable Charger: Together with your smartphone, you’ll have navigation, pictures and join at your fingertips. Guarantee your gadget is powered throughout your journey, and use a conveyable energy financial institution.
- Nomad eSIM: A straightforward method of sustaining your gadget related with out requiring you to shift SIM playing cards. Constant web entry all through Italy permits for map navigation, on-line ticket shopping for, and contacting household.
- Energy Adapter: Varieties C, F, and L are utilized by the plugs in Italy. Test whether or not your adapter can take a C, F, and L junction, extensively utilized in Italy.
